Episodes

Search episodes:

Browse by category

Professional / Corporate
Leadership / Government
Science / Research
Health / Athletics
Education / Academia
Social change
Retail / Service
Agriculture
Professional and Corporate Stuart McNish Professional and Corporate Stuart McNish

Human resources’ role in every department of every organization

“HR has a place in every department of every organization” because there are people in them, according to Kevin Howlett. As a human resources professional, managing people’s roles at work is the core of what he does, on top of having difficult conversations, reintegrating them into the workforce, and more. Before retiring from Air Canada, he had to oversee over 40,000 employees around the world – he had to learn to be efficient to survive in this nonstop 24/7 job.

Read More